Special counters, dedicated OPDs, and personalized support aim to reduce waiting times and improve healthcare access for elderly and specially-abled patients

Srinagar|Sept, 25: Paras Hospital Srinagar has launched a priority care initiative aimed at enhancing the healthcare experience for senior citizens and specially abled individuals. This program focuses on providing quicker consultations, expedited diagnostics, and reduced waiting times, while also ensuring direct assistance from staff.

The initiative addresses significant barriers to healthcare access faced by these vulnerable groups. India’s ageing population is rapidly increasing, with nearly 149 million individuals over the age of 60 reported in 2022, projected to rise to 194 million by 2031.
